Penalty for Violations of Chapter

Checkout our iOS App for a better way to browser and research.

Any member of the governing body of a jurisdiction or any other person who violates this chapter shall be guilty of a misdemeanor and may be prosecuted by the Attorney General.

(Ga. L. 1976, p. 742, § 10.)

OPINIONS OF THE ATTORNEY GENERAL

Membership in Employees' Retirement System of Georgia.

- Employees of the Georgia Fire Academy are legally entitled to membership in the Employees' Retirement System of Georgia. 1983 Op. Att'y Gen. No. 83-24.
